Output 51f3589f439998a65fcb2d2b71f621402b304f1856d11ca6af22700ed6b0a6c4:0

value
24600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aac3a5065725c89467c77a0f87515847ae05f2c OP_EQUALVERIFY OP_CHECKSIG
address
16MEWivLBtD1zKRrtKmxbo9PBCrzgpeTyL
transaction
51f3589f439998a65fcb2d2b71f621402b304f1856d11ca6af22700ed6b0a6c4
spent
true